Hunslow Wonder Apple

Historical USDA watercolour of the Hunslow Wonder Apple apple, painted 1860

Hunslow Wonder Apple is a historic fruit cultivar documented by the U.S. Department of Agriculture between 1886 and 1942. A watercolour study of it survives in the collection, with specimens recorded from Canada, Kentville, painted by Newton, Amanda Almira. The paintings served as official botanical identification records before colour photography.
